Influence On Data Transmission
Accurate dimension of optical Fibre diameters straight affects data transmission abilities, where even minute inconsistencies can result in substantial performance concerns. The consistency in Diameter guarantees optimal signal stability and minimizes loss, which is vital for high-speed telecoms. Variants in Fibre Diameter can result in enhanced attenuation, where the signal strength decreases over range, leading to potential data loss or corruption.
In addition, Fibre Diameter affects the modal dispersion within multi-mode fibres, impacting the general transmission capacity and data transmission rates. Inconsistent sizes can cause light to spread unexpectedly, Clicking Here resulting in decreased information throughput and enhanced latency. Preserving specific Diameter specs is important to accomplishing the desired performance standards in data transmission.
